



/************* HTML TAGS ***********************/

body{

	background-color: white;

	/*scrollbar-arrow-color: #99cc00;*/

	scrollbar-arrow-color: #ffffff;

    scrollbar-base-color:#ffffff;

	scrollbar-darkshadow-color: #ffffff;

	scrollbar-track-color: #ffffff;

	/*scrollbar-face-color: #000000;*/

	scrollbar-face-color: #bec2b4;

	scrollbar-shadow-color: #ffffff;

	scrollbar-highlight-color: #ffffff;

	scrollbar-3d-light-color: #7f8376;	

	overflow-x:hidden;	

}



img {

	border: none;	

}





/************* ID & CLASS ***********************/



#about_gallery{

	position: absolute;

	top: 50px;

	left: 230px;

	width: 100%;

	text-align: left;	

	

}



#about_gallery_table td{

	padding-bottom: 8px;	

	font-family: verdana;

	font-size: 11px;	

}



#about_wiki_info td{

	vertical-align: top;

	font-family: verdana;

	font-size: 11px;	

	padding-bottom: 10px;

	line-height: 20px;

	padding-right: 10px;

}



#blackBox{

	position: absolute; 

	top: 345px; 

	left: 735px; 

	z-index: 100; 

	background-color: black; 

	height: 10px; 

	width: 84px;

}





#business_info{		

	position: absolute;

	top: 505px;	

	left: 0px;		

	width: 100%;	

	font-family: verdana, lucida Sans;

	font-size: 10px;

	color: black;  	

}



#cart{

	position: absolute;

	bottom: 46px;

	right: 160px;

	visibility: hidden;

}





#comments{

	position: absolute;

	left: 40px;

	top: 500px;

	width: 370px;

	

	

}



.commentsText

{

    font-family: Verdana;

    font-size: 11px;

    line-height: 18px; 

    padding-bottom: 15px;

    border-bottom: 1 px dotted #333333;

    width: 100%;

}





.commentsTitle

{

    font-family: Verdana;

    font-size: 11px;

    line-height: 18px; 

    font-weight: bold;

    color: #333333;

    padding-top: 5px;

}





#contact-button{

	/*

	position: absolute;

	bottom: 44px;

	right: 82px;	

	*/

	position: absolute;

	bottom: 30px;

	right: 10px;	

}



#contact_gallery{

	position: absolute;

	top: 0px;

	left: 0px;

	width: 100%;

	text-align: center;	

}



#contact_info{

	position: absolute;

	top: 642px;

	left: 433px;

	font-family: verdana;

	color: black;

	text-decoration: none;

	font-size: 12px;	

	line-height: 17px;	

}



#contact_info a{

	font-family: verdana;

	color: black;

	text-decoration: none;

	font-size: 12px;

}

#contact_info a:hover{

	font-family: verdana;

	color: black;

	text-decoration: underline;

	font-size: 12px;

}



#dafur_send{

	color: black;

	text-decoration: none;

}



#dafur_send a{

	color: black;

	text-decoration: none;

}



#dafur_send a:hover{

	color: black;

	text-decoration: underline;

}











.e-room-thumbs{

	

	vertical-align: bottom;

	

}



.e-room-thumbs img{

	width: 80%;	

	border: none;

}



.e-room-thumbs-text{

	vertical-align: top;	

	padding-bottom: 50px;

	font-family: verdana;

	font-size: 11px;

	

	padding-right: 6%;

}





#e-room-table{

	/*border: 1px solid red;*/

	width: 90%;	

	margin-left: 5%;

	margin-right: 5%;

	

	font-family: verdana;

	font-size: 11px;

}



#e-room-table td{

	/*border: 1px solid red;	*/

	font-family: verdana;

	font-size: 11px;

}





.e-room-mainText{

	vertical-align: top;

	width: 40%;

	padding-left: 20px;

}



#e-room-business_info{		

	

	width: 100%;	

	font-family: verdana, lucida Sans;

	font-size: 10px;

	color: black;  	

}







#film_gallery{

	position: absolute;

	top: 30px;

	left: 0px;

	width: 100%;

	height: 400px;

	text-align: center;	

	

}



#film_loading{

	font-size: 11px; 

	font-family: verdana; 

	width: 100%; 

	text-align: center;	

	margin-bottom: 20px;

}



#film_nextFilm{

	font-size: 11px; 

	font-family: verdana; 

	width: 100%; 

	text-align: center;	

}



#film_title{

	font-size: 11px; 

	font-family: verdana; 

	width: 100%; 

	text-align: center;

	margin-bottom: 10px;

	

}




#gallery{

	position: absolute;

	top: 50px;

	left: 42px;

	/*width: 370px;*/
    width: 300px;

	text-align: left;

}

#gallery_image img{

    /*width: expression((document.body.clientWidth > 301)? "300px" : "auto");*/
    max-width: 300px;

    /*height: expression((document.body.clientHeight > 241)? "240px" : document.body.clientHeight);*/
    max-height: 240px;

}



#gallery_arrows{

	text-align: center;	

	width: 60px;	

}



#gallery_count{	

	font-family: verdana;

	font-size: 11px;

	color: #212121;	

}



#gallery_table{

	/*

	margin-left: auto;

	margin-right: auto;	

	*/

	color: #212121;	

	font-family: verdana;

	font-size: 11px;	

}



#gallery_table_sold{

	vertical-align: bottom;

	padding-bottom: 10px;

}



#information{

	position: absolute;

	bottom: 48px;

	right: 10px;

	visibility: hidden;

}



#information_contact{

	text-align: center;

	font-family: verdana;

	font-size: 11px;

}



.information_subtitle{

	font-weight: bold;

	margin-left: 30px;	

	font-family: verdana;

	font-size: 11px;

}



.information_text{

	width: 90%;

	margin-left: 30px;	

	font-family: verdana;

	font-size: 11px;

}



#information_title{

	text-align: center;

	font-weight: bold;

	font-family: verdana;

	font-size: 12px;

}



#last_updated{

	font-family: verdana;

	font-size: 10px;

	color: black;  

}



#logo{

	position: absolute;

	left: 20px;

	bottom: 31px;

}



#logo img{

	border: none;

}



#menu{

	position: absolute;

	bottom: 0px;

	left: 0px;	

	width: 1050px;

	background-color: #bec2b4;	

	border-collapse:collapse;	

}	



#menu a{	

	color: black;

	font-size: 11px;

	/*font-family: Lucida Sans typewriter regular;*/

	font-family: Lucida Sans;

	text-decoration: none;

	font-weight: bold;

}



#menu td{

	background-color: #bec2b4;	

	text-align:center;

	/*

	padding-left: 24px;

	padding-right: 8px;

	*/

	padding-left:0px;

	padding-right:0px;

	padding-top: 6px;

	padding-bottom: 6px;

	border-right: 1px solid white;

	

}



#menu1{

	background-color: black;	

}



#menu_contact{

	position: absolute;

	bottom: 52px;

	right: 12px;

	z-index: 10px;

	background-color: #7f8376;

	padding-left: 14px;

	padding-right: 14px;

	padding-top: 6px;

	padding-bottom: 6px;

}



#menu_contact a{

	color: black;

	font-size: 12px;

	font-family: Lucida Sans typewriter regular;

	text-decoration: none;

	font-weight: bold;

}



#mini_thumbs{	

	position: absolute;

	top: 330px;	

	left: -1px;	

	/*width: 680px;*/
    width: 960px;

	overflow: auto;	

	overflow-y:hidden;

	overflow-x:auto;

	padding-bottom: 10px;

	padding-right: 10px;

	z-index: 10;	

}



.mini_thumbs_images{

	margin-left: 6px;

	margin-right: 6px;	

	vertical-align: bottom;

	height: 100px;

	z-index: 10;

}



#order_dafur_tshirt{

	position: absolute;

	top: 20px;

	left: 0px;

	width: 100%;

	text-align: center;	

	font-family: verdana;

	color: black;

	font-size: 11px;

}



#order_dafur_tshirt_table{

	margin-left: auto;

	margin-right: auto;	

	font-family: verdana;

	color: black;

	font-size: 11px;

}



#order_dafur_tshirt_table input{

	font-family: verdana;

	color: black;

	font-size: 11px;

	width: 350px;

}



#page{

	position: absolute;

	top: 0px;

	left: 0px;	

	width :1000px;	

	background-color: white;	

}



#paying-cards{

	position: absolute;

	right: 15px;

	top: 15px;	

	visibility: hidden;

}



#paying-cards img{

	height: 29px;

}



#pen_streg{

	position: absolute;

	right: 0px;

	top: 50px;

	z-index: 10;

}



#simpleLivingContinuesTitle{

	position: absolute;

	left: 460px;

	top: 40px;

	font-family: verdana;

	font-size: 11px;

	line-height: 17px;

}



#simpleLivingContinuesTitle a{

	font-family: verdana;

	font-size: 13px;

	text-decoration: underline;

	color: #2a71e6;

}



#simpleLivingContinuesTitle a:hover{

	font-family: verdana;

	font-size: 13px;

	text-decoration: underline;

	color: black;

}



#start_tshirt{

	position: absolute;

	top: 50px;

	left: 0px;

	width: 100%;

	text-align: center;	

}



#supportDarfurTitle{

	position: absolute;

	top: 20px;

	left: 137px;	

}





#t-shirt-commercial{

	position: absolute;

	left: 480px;

	top: 105px;



}





#t-shirt-commercial img{

	border: none;	

}



#t-shirt-commercial_link{

	position: absolute;

	right: 255px;

	top: 365px;

	z-index: 11;

}



#t-shirt-commercial_link a{

	font-family: verdana;

	font-size: 11px;

	text-decoration: none;

	color: black;

}



#t-shirt-commercial_link a:hover{

	font-family: verdana;

	font-size: 11px;

	text-decoration: underline;

	color: black;

}



#t-shirt-commercial_title{

	position: absolute;

	right: 72px;

	top: 40px;

	z-index: 9;

}



#t-shirts_gallery{

	position: absolute;

	top: 50px;

	left: 160px;

	text-align: left;		

}		



#t-shirts_gallery_bigger_image{

	position: absolute;

	top: 395px;

	right: 660px;

	text-align: left;	

	font-size: 10px;

	font-family: verdana;	

}



#t-shirts_gallery_bigger_image a{

	font-size: 10px;

	font-family: verdana;

	text-decoration: underline;

	color: black;

}



#t-shirts_gallery_bigger_image a:hover{

	font-size: 10px;

	font-family: verdana;

	text-decoration: underline;

	color: #bec2b4;

}



#t-shirts_gallery_dafurlink a{

	font-size: 10px;

	font-family: verdana;

	text-decoration: none;

	color: black;

}



#t-shirts_gallery_dafurlink a:hover{

	font-size: 10px;

	font-family: verdana;

	text-decoration: underline;

	color: #bec2b4;	

}



#t-shirts_gallery_order{

	position: absolute;

	top: 480px;

	left: 450px;

	width: 340px;

	text-align: left;	

	font-size: 12px;	

	font-family: verdana;		

}



#t-shirts_gallery_order a{

	font-size: 12px;

	font-family: verdana;

	text-decoration: underline;

	color: black;

	font-weight: bold;

}



#t-shirts_gallery_order a:hover{

	font-size: 12px;

	font-family: verdana;

	text-decoration: underline;

	color: #bec2b4;

	font-weight: bold;

}



#t-shirts_gallery_price{

	position: absolute;

	top: 415px;

	left: 140px;

	text-align: left;	

	font-size: 12px;

	font-family: verdana;	

	font-weight: bold;

}



#t-shirts_gallery_text{

	position: absolute;

	top: 22px;

	left: 450px;

	width: 450px;

	text-align: left;	

	font-size: 11px;

	font-family: verdana;	

}



#t-shirts_gallery_title{

	position: absolute;

	top: 395px;

	left: 140px;

	text-align: left;	

	font-size: 10px;

	font-family: verdana;		

}



#t-shirts_poster{

	position: absolute;

	top: 455px;

	left: 145px;

	text-align: left;		

}	



#t-shirts_poster_bigger_image{

	position: absolute;

	top: 750px;

	right: 655;

	text-align: left;	

	font-size: 10px;

	font-family: verdana;	

}



#t-shirts_poster_bigger_image a{

	font-size: 10px;

	font-family: verdana;

	text-decoration: underline;

	color: black;

}



#t-shirts_poster_bigger_image a:hover{

	font-size: 10px;

	font-family: verdana;

	text-decoration: underline;

	color: #bec2b4;

}



#t-shirts_poster_order{

	position: absolute;

	top: 610px;

	left: 363px;

	width: 340px;

	text-align: center;	

	font-size: 12px;	

	font-family: verdana;	

	visibility: hidden;

}



#t-shirts_poster_order a{

	font-size: 12px;

	font-family: verdana;

	text-decoration: underline;

	color: black;

}



#t-shirts_poster_order a:hover{

	font-size: 12px;

	font-family: verdana;

	text-decoration: underline;

	color: #bec2b4;

}



#t-shirts_poster_price{

	position: absolute;

	top: 780px;

	left: 143px;

	text-align: left;	

	font-size: 12px;

	font-family: verdana;	

	font-weight: bold;

}



#t-shirts_poster_title{

	position: absolute;

	top: 750px;

	left: 145px;

	text-align: left;	

	font-size: 10px;

	font-family: verdana;	

}



#total_order{

	line-height: 17px; 

	padding: 20px; 

	width: 100%; 

	height: 200px;

	font-size: 11px;	

}



#visitors{

	font-family: verdana;

	font-size: 10px;

	color: black;

}



#website_info{

	position: absolute;

	top: 5px;

	left: 0px;

	width: 100%;	

}